Why Vigilance is Key: Monitoring Pests and Diseases in Organic Farming

Organic farming relies on natural processes and ecological balance to manage crops. Unlike conventional methods that often use synthetic chemicals, organic practices prioritize prevention and biological control. This makes consistent monitoring of your fields and crops an absolute necessity.

Understanding the Organic Approach to Pest and Disease Management

In organic agriculture, the goal isn’t to eradicate every single pest or disease. Instead, it’s about maintaining a healthy ecosystem where natural predators and beneficial microorganisms keep populations in check. When imbalances occur, organic-certified solutions are employed.

This requires a deep understanding of your farm’s ecosystem. You need to know which pests and diseases are common in your region and what their typical life cycles are. This knowledge empowers you to spot early warning signs before they become major problems.

Early Detection: Your First Line of Defense

The sooner you identify a pest or disease, the easier and more effective your management strategy will be. Small infestations are much simpler to control with organic methods like hand-picking, introducing beneficial insects, or applying natural sprays.

Waiting too long can lead to a cascade of problems. A minor aphid infestation can quickly decimate a plant, and a fungal disease can spread rapidly through a field, especially in favorable weather conditions. This can result in significant crop loss and reduced harvest quality.

Protecting Crop Health and Yield

Healthy crops are naturally more resilient to pests and diseases. By monitoring and intervening early, you ensure your plants receive the nutrients and sunlight they need to thrive. This leads to higher quality produce and more consistent yields.

Organic farming is about producing food that is good for people and the planet. Allowing pests and diseases to run rampant compromises this mission. It can also lead to economic losses for the farmer, making consistent monitoring a vital business practice.

Maintaining Organic Certification Standards

One of the core principles of organic farming is the prohibition of synthetic pesticides and fertilizers. Regular monitoring helps farmers demonstrate due diligence in managing their crops without resorting to prohibited substances. This is essential for maintaining organic certification.

Certification bodies require farmers to have robust pest and disease management plans. Proactive monitoring is a key component of these plans, proving that the farmer is actively working to prevent issues and using approved organic methods when necessary.

Common Pests and Diseases in Organic Systems

Organic farmers face a variety of challenges, from tiny insects to microscopic fungi. Understanding these common threats is the first step in effective monitoring.

Insect Pests

  • Aphids: Small, sap-sucking insects that can weaken plants and transmit diseases.
  • Cabbage worms: Larvae that feed voraciously on the leaves of brassica crops.
  • Spider mites: Tiny arachnids that thrive in dry conditions, causing stippling on leaves.
  • Colorado potato beetles: A destructive pest that can defoliate potato plants.

Fungal and Bacterial Diseases

  • Powdery mildew: A white, powdery coating on leaves, stems, and flowers.
  • Late blight: A devastating disease that affects tomatoes and potatoes, causing rapid wilting and rot.
  • Downy mildew: Affects the underside of leaves, causing yellow spots on the upper surface.
  • Bacterial spot: Can cause lesions on leaves, stems, and fruit.

Practical Monitoring Techniques for Organic Farms

Effective monitoring involves regular, systematic observation of your crops and their environment. It’s not just about looking for visible damage; it’s about understanding the subtle signs of stress.

Regular Field Scouting

Dedicate specific times each week for field scouting. Walk through your fields, paying close attention to individual plants. Look for signs of chewing, discoloration, wilting, or the presence of insects.

Vary your scouting routes to cover different areas of the farm. Check the undersides of leaves, as many pests hide there. Note any changes or anomalies, even if they seem minor at first.

Using Traps and Lures

Various traps can help you monitor pest populations. Insect traps with pheromones or sticky surfaces can attract and capture specific pests, giving you an early indication of their presence and numbers.

These traps are not always for control but for early warning systems. They allow you to assess the risk before significant damage occurs, enabling a more targeted intervention.

Understanding Environmental Factors

Weather plays a significant role in pest and disease development. Monitoring weather patterns, such as humidity, temperature, and rainfall, can help you anticipate potential outbreaks. For example, wet, humid conditions often favor fungal diseases.

Record Keeping

Maintain detailed records of your observations. Note the date, location, type of pest or disease, severity, and any actions taken. This data is invaluable for tracking trends and refining your organic pest management strategy over time.

Choosing the Right Organic Interventions

Once a pest or disease is identified, selecting the appropriate organic intervention is key. The goal is to be effective while remaining within organic guidelines.

Biological Controls

Introducing or encouraging natural enemies of pests is a cornerstone of organic farming. This includes beneficial insects like ladybugs (for aphids) and predatory mites.

Approved Organic Sprays

A range of organic-approved sprays are available, derived from natural sources. These include neem oil, insecticidal soaps, and botanical insecticides. Always ensure the product is certified for organic use.

Cultural Practices

Adjusting planting times, crop rotation, and maintaining healthy soil can significantly reduce pest and disease pressure. For instance, crop rotation can disrupt pest life cycles.

Physical Barriers

Row covers, netting, and mulches can physically prevent pests from reaching crops. These are particularly useful for protecting vulnerable seedlings and specific crops.

### How often should I scout my organic farm for pests and diseases?

You should scout your organic farm at least once a week, and more frequently during periods of high risk, such as during warm, humid weather or when planting susceptible crops. Consistent scouting allows for the earliest possible detection of issues.

### What are the most common organic pest control methods?

The most common organic pest control methods include biological control (using natural predators), cultural practices (like crop rotation), physical barriers (such as row covers), and the use of approved organic sprays like neem oil or insecticidal soap.

### Can organic farming completely prevent pests and diseases?

While organic farming aims to minimize pest and disease pressure through preventative and natural methods, it cannot completely prevent them. The goal is to manage populations to acceptable levels that do not cause significant crop loss, rather than complete eradication.
